Griffin Johnson is a popular social media star who found popularity via TikTok, with his account now sitting at over 10 million followers. Earlier this year, Griffin and fellow TikTok star Dixie D\u2019Amelio ended things with each other, and she has since moved into a new relationship with Noah Beck. However the transition was not totally smooth, Griffin calling his ex out in the form of a diss track, much to Dixie\u2019s frustration. So it wasn\u2019t all too out of the ordinary when a new release popped up on the star\u2019s Spotify account entitled simply \u2018DIXIE\u2019 in all caps. However, upon giving the track a listen, fans quickly realised that it likely wasn\u2019t Griffin behind the strange tune. griff is your Spotify hacked?? pic.twitter.com\/1KeI6AzR56 \u2014 chloe\ud83e\udd8b\u2079\u2078\u2078| jads and griffin are superior (@chloexhossler) December 26, 2020 The star took to Twitter on December 26 to clear up any misunderstandings. \u201cMy Spotify is hacked btw,\u201d he said. \u201cI don\u2019t even have premium so enjoy my account lol.\u201d I don\u2019t even have premium so enjoy my account lol \u2014 Griffin Johnson (@lmgriffjohnson) December 26, 2020 He also made sure to clear the air with Dixie, the subject of the song\u2019s title, tagging her in his tweet and saying, \u201cno worries Dixie I learned the first time,\u201d followed by some lighthearted emojis. This is by no means the first time that a TikTok star has found themselves subject to a hack, with Charli D\u2019Amelio having her Spotify and VSCO accounts compromised in the past, and just recently with Dixie\u2019s TikTok account being temporarily deleted after a hack.
